Lyda: A Quest to Find Her Anunnaki Ancestors

Rate this book
Compelled by churning memories of a forgotten past, Lyda (Lid-uh) seeks to unravel her ancestral ties to the extraterrestrial Anunnaki that created the Sumerian civilization of ancient times. With the help of a famous investigative writer, a former Detective, a retired Army Remote Viewer and a Clairvoyant, she pursues her quest from the the Ziggurats of the Tigris Valley to urban America, in an unfolding drama of intrigue, deception and conspiracy that threatens the ancestral proof she uncovers.

About the author

Robert E. Bonson

7 books1 follower
Robert E. Bonson, is a retired aerospace executive living in the high desert community of Apple Valley, CA. He has been fascinated with the written word since he started writing short stories for his grade school classmates. He graduated from Santa Barbara High School, earned his BS in Journalism from Cal Poly, San Luis Obispo, and used his extensive writing skills during a decades long career in aerospace management in the fields of Contracts & Subcontracts.

After retirement from Rockwell International on the Space Shuttle Program, he devoted much of his energies into writing the five novels of his “Incredible” series, which weave his knowledge and experience with paranormal phenomena into unique, believable tales of drama and adventure. His sixth and seventh novels involve intricate tales of intrigue, deception and conspiracy, sure to please the discerning reader.

His popular style of descriptive writing has captivated readers all over the world for years.
